ismbas.blogg.se

Delete blank columns in excel vba
Delete blank columns in excel vba














Delete columns based on whether a string is found on the header. Blank columns can often cause problems with formulas.

#Delete blank columns in excel vba code

To run the code press the key F5 on your keyboard, All blank columns will get delete. I would like to delete all of the empty columns in my worksheet. it might be because i used column a as a reference for finding the last row of your data if you are not using column a or there is a chance that column a does not have values all the way to the bottom, then you may have to change the line. VBA Code Sub DeleteBlankColumns() 'Step1: Declare your variables. Hold down the Alt + F11 keys in Excel, and it opens the Microsoft Visual Basic for Applications window. Sub DeleteBlankCells() Dim rng As Range On Error Resume Next Set rng = Intersect(ActiveSheet.UsedRange, Range("A:C")) rng.SpecialCells(xlCellTypeBlanks).Delete shift:=xlUp End Sub That's it! Select the range where you want to delete empty lines.

delete blank columns in excel vba

Here's an overview of the dataset of our today's task. If there are tens or hundreds of columns in your worksheet, it makes sense to bring all empty ones to. Excel VBA Constructs To Delete Columns If you want to create a macro to delete columns with VBA, you'll generally proceed in the following 3 steps: Identify the columns you want to delete. VBA - Delete Blank Rows: VBA - Select Every 5th Row: VBA - Select Non Contiguous Columns: Copy / Paste Rows & Columns: Delete Entire Row or Column: Group Rows & Columns: Insert Row or Column: VBA Set Column Width or Row Height: VBA Used Range - Count Number of Used Rows or Columns: Sheets: yes: Sheets - The Ultimate Guide: VBA - Count the Sheets in a Workbook Delete Columns if Cell is Empty/Blanks using VBA: Examples The following VBA code is to delete Columns based if Cell is Empty/Blanks from the excel worksheet. Category : In Excel » How, To, Use, Vba, Delete, Blank, Cells, In, Excel. Done! Step 4: Copy the above code and paste in the code module which have inserted in the above step. In this box, you need to select and specify the column from which you want to delete entire rows if cells are blank. Right-click the selected columns and choose Delete from the pop-up menu. Next, we check for each cell whether it is empty or not ( means not equal to). Let's say, we have a dataset where some Student Names and their securing marks in Physics, Chemistry, and Mathematics are given in Column B, Column C, Column D, and Column E respectively.In this article, we'll delete extra columns using seven suitable ways. Below we will look at a program in Excel VBA that deletes blank cells. We initialize the variable counter with value 0. if column is completely blank then it should be deleted. so I am trying to write the VBA to cut down on the amount of stuff I have to do manually. Go to the Data tab > Get & Transform group and click From Table/Range.This will load your table to the Power Query Editor. If all you want is to delete the empty cells, give this a try. The easy method to do this is, using the shortcut keys or built-in functions.














Delete blank columns in excel vba